
C语言
文章平均质量分 65
OOD教学的参照物
yqj2065
《编程导论(Java)》作者
展开
-
【实验2:框架设计者 C语言版】
为什么要提供框架设计者C语言版呢?是希望你们自己体会控制反转/Ioc的含义、依赖倒置原则(Dependency Inversion Principle、DIP) 的荒谬。原创 2021-03-09 01:18:38 · 1274 阅读 · 0 评论 -
编程类课程的问题
本文已经纳入编程语言应该学些什么,作为引子。在讲授一门语言时,应该介绍什么呢?我认为,简单地说,三大抽象(如果是面向对象的语言)+其编程范式。我国绝大多数高校,是从C语言教学开始的。从数据抽象、行为抽象的角度看,C语言并不是合适的入门级编程语言(后面再解释)。现行教学体系中,编程类课程有一个存在很久的问题:语法派的教学。教学方式上,很多人不是在讲授如何编程,而是在讲一门语言的语法。以谭浩...原创 2018-01-18 19:43:08 · 653 阅读 · 1 评论 -
C语言教学大纲
yqj2065讲C语言。原创 2013-05-03 14:59:14 · 1647 阅读 · 2 评论 -
译后记:C是伟大且垃圾的语言
对于每一个C程序员,Dennis M. Ritchie所写的The Development of the C Language是必读的文献。原创 2013-06-09 11:45:40 · 2498 阅读 · 3 评论 -
C程序的组织
使用编程语言编写程序,语言的设计者都需要考虑程序员们的程序应该如何加以组织。原创 2017-04-27 18:32:23 · 501 阅读 · 0 评论 -
C语言教程的老掉牙的写法
一个法官用老法律判案,必然荒唐。C语言教程中,存在许多类似的问题,因为它们参考的还是ANSI C(通常叫C89)。现在有C99和C11,怎么办?原创 2016-05-03 17:50:38 · 1658 阅读 · 0 评论 -
C语言的发展史-3
C语言的发展史1 C语言的发展史-2原文 The Development of the C Language不满足网上的译文,yqj2065自己翻译一下。备用。【】是译注、补充。C初生在本语言取名后,快速地变更不停,例如&&和||操作符的引入。在BCPL和B中,表达式求值依赖于上下文:在if和其它条件语句中比较一个表达式的值与零,这些语言对与(&)和或(|)运算翻译 2013-06-06 14:24:36 · 4762 阅读 · 0 评论 -
C语言-函数指针
函数指针(Function Pointers)保存一个函数在内存中的入口地址。原创 2015-12-27 16:36:50 · 870 阅读 · 0 评论 -
C语言的发展史(The Development of the C Language)
The Development of the C Language*Dennis M. RitchieBell Labs/Lucent TechnologiesMurray Hill, NJ 07974 USAdmr@bell-labs.com不满足网上的译文,yqj2065自己翻译一下。备用。【】是译注、补充。概要在1970s早期,C编程语言是作为新翻译 2013-05-18 15:48:47 · 9442 阅读 · 1 评论 -
C语言的发展史-2
接C语言的发展史1 原文 The Development of the C Languageyqj2065自己翻译一下。备用。翻译 2013-06-03 00:13:32 · 4428 阅读 · 2 评论 -
C细节:内存方面
栈上分配空间时的地址数值从大向小变化。当int i(一般的)被分配4字节空间,那么变量所占内存空间的首地址——通常简称变量的地址,是最小的地址。假定32位的i分配为2000、2001、2002、2003地址,2000即为i的地址。很多书上画示意图的时候,把地址数值从小向大变化,以及将i的最高字节的地址作为首地址,是不是有点想当然。例子:假定我们用int打包4个字符(位域处理),在big原创 2013-06-05 12:06:25 · 5033 阅读 · 2 评论 -
名人名言:语言
关于编程语言的一些名人名言:There are only two kinds of programming languages: those people always bitch about and those nobody uses.——Bjarne Stroustrup从C++之父的角度看或许是真的:“只有两种编程语言:天天挨骂的或没人用的”。If Java had true翻译 2013-06-11 16:06:58 · 1230 阅读 · 1 评论 -
C语言的难点和查阅点
C语言是一门简单的语言。原创 2013-05-30 14:43:20 · 1281 阅读 · 0 评论